Hearing Her Heart Drove Him Mad Summary
After being framed as a bully by the manipulative Elena Rossi, a high-ranking mafia heiress loses her status and her fiancé, Luca Valenti. While the Academy views Elena as a victim, the protagonist awakens a Truth System that reveals the girl's malicious internal monologue. By linking Elena’s treacherous thoughts directly to Luca, she exposes the scholarship student’s plot to dismantle his family from within. Now, the future Don must face the ugly reality of the girl he chose to protect.

Hearing Her Heart Drove Him Mad Chapter 1

At the Mafia Alliance Academy, reputation is the only currency—and mine was bankrupt in a single morning.

One planted file, one flawless performance, and a few crocodile tears from Elena Rossi, the “fragile” scholarship student, were all it took. Overnight, I fell from the heights of the elite to a pariah branded a cruel bully.

The ultimate betrayal?

My fiancé, Luca Valenti—the future Don who once swore to be my blade—stood by her side, looking at me with nothing but cold contempt.

They called me cruel.

Entitled.

A rich girl bullying someone who had nothing.

What they didn’t know was that I could hear the venom dripping from Elena’s mind.

While she played the victim, her thoughts laughed—mocking the Academy’s stupidity, sneering at how easily she had Luca wrapped around her finger.

I stayed silent… until the Truth System awakened.

Now I can broadcast her twisted thoughts to anyone I choose.

And without hesitation, I linked her mind to Luca’s.

So while Elena clings to his arm, crying about her “shattered dreams,”

Luca hears everything—

her plans to destroy his family,

her contempt for his protection,

and her disgust at being touched by him.

The girl he chose is already tearing his world apart.

During our mid-morning break, our class president—Elena Rossi—suddenly announced that her Model UN keynote draft had gone missing.

The room erupted immediately.

Desks were opened, backpacks dumped, even the recycling bin overturned.

And then the shredded pages were “found” in my desk.

Elena went pale on cue, her voice quivering just enough to sound honest.

“Sofia… did I do something to you? Why would you tear up my draft?”

I froze. None of this added up.

Then she lowered her gaze, her tone shrinking into something wounded—almost intimate.

“I know you’ve always looked down on charity students like me.”

Her lips trembled.

“That speech might’ve earned me a full travel scholarship. I was counting on it for the fees… for my mom’s treatment…”

Tears collected on her lashes like she practiced them.

“For you, it’d be nothing. For me… it was everything.”

“People don’t get to choose where they’re born,” she choked out.

“I don’t steal, I don’t cheat, I work harder than anyone, and I was recruited into the Mafia Alliance Academy as a model student. So tell me—what did I do wrong?”

The entire class had already decided I was guilty.

“So this is the real Sofia—rich and cruel.”

“Having money doesn’t give you the right to humiliate a poor student.”

“If she’s so tough, why not pick on the daughter of Italy’s richest man?”

Their anger rose fast—fed by Elena’s fragile shaking, the way she folded in on herself like someone who had just been stepped on.

Every student in the room seemed to mirror her fear, her pain—

never questioning whether it was real.

I steadied my breath.

“Elena, I’ve never looked down on you. I didn’t touch your draft. I don’t know how it ended up in my desk. There has to be a mistake.”

But then—

I heard her.

Not her voice.

Her thoughts.

“Oh please. Of course you didn’t touch it—I shredded it myself.”

“Unbelievable how fast they take my side. One tremble in my voice and they’re ready to throw her off a cliff.”

“And Luca? God, what an easy mark. Future Don, zero brain.”

My jaw clenched so hard it hurt.

I had been able to hear her thoughts since the day she transferred—

but I never expected this… venom.

Elena Rossi put on the act flawlessly—her eyes flooded with tears, her voice cracking with feigned despair, every gesture designed to make hearts ache.

“So now you’re accusing me? I tore up my own draft and hid it in your desk?”

Her friends rallied instantly.

“Get real, Sofia. The evidence is literally in front of us.”

“You’re still denying it? That’s just pathetic.”

I forced the words out.

“Elena, you know what you did. Why are you lying? Why are you framing me?”

That was when the crowd split—

and Luca Valenti stepped forward.

My Luca.

My childhood best friend.

My fiancé.

The Valenti Famiglia’s future Don.

He didn’t even look at me first.

My smile died in my throat.

He leaned in, murmured something soothing to her, then turned to me with eyes as cold as cut glass.

“That’s enough, Sofia.”

He didn’t ask a single question—he just took Elena’s side, trusting her without hesitation.

“Funny how Elena’s draft ended up in your desk, not anyone else’s. Care to explain that?”

“If you tore it, apologize and stop turning this into a spectacle.”

“Your family didn’t raise you to punch down at someone who has nothing.”

The words hit like blows.

The whispered speculation vanished, replaced by blunt, unfiltered voices as the room broke into loud discussion.

“If Luca doesn’t believe her, why should we?”

“Who destroys someone’s scholarship chance? That’s sick.”

“Sofia always acted perfect. Guess it was a mask.”

Through it all, Elena’s thoughts purred with delight:

“Yes, good. Fall for it, you idiots. Every last one of you.”

“Look at him defending me like I’m porcelain. Hilarious.”

“Sofia, you’re so easy to ruin it’s almost boring.”

I caught her smirk—quick, sly, poisonous—just before she tucked herself behind Luca’s shoulder again, trembling for effect.

I’m not letting anyone dump their lies on me and walk away clean.

“If you think I did it, check the cameras. That’ll clear everything.”

A couple of students who weren’t completely swept up by the drama whispered,

“Sofia doesn’t look like she’s lying. There’s got to be more to this.”

“She sounds… really sure.”

“Maybe she’s telling the truth—”

But Elena immediately leaned into Luca’s side, tiny and breakable.

Then he laughed.

A low, humorless sound.

“How much did you pay the security office, Sofia? Just be honest.”

It hit me like a punch to the gut—my face burning, my mind blank.

The more I looked at him, the more alien he seemed.

The boy who once promised he’d always have my back…

was now siding with her, leaving me stranded and alone.
